US: NY Post signs on Roo for video

Posted by Jean Yves Chainon on September 19, 2007 at 12:15 PM
The New York Post is adding online video and advertising to its website, after signing an agreement with Roo.

 
The Post will now be able to, not only produce its own video content, but also use Roo’s content library and platform, designed to support ads.

"There is a great demand for video not only from readers but from advertisers, and Roo will meet those desires," said Chris Shaw, vice-president of digital media at the New York Post.

Roo already has agreements with other News Corp.-owned newspaper websites, including The Times of London, The Sun and The Australian News.

Mirror Group Newspapers also have a partnership agreement with Roo.
